Description
This no-code workflow automates the entire lifecycle of creating SEO-friendly blog posts β from planning and drafting to publishing β using advanced AI models like DeepSeek and OpenRouter, seamlessly integrated with Google Sheets and WordPress.
Perfect for content creators, marketers, and lean teams who want to produce high-quality content at scale while retaining control over tone, SEO, and quality.
π Who Is This For?
βοΈ Content marketers automating SEO blog writing
βοΈ Founders building efficient marketing systems
βοΈ SEO teams scaling long-form content
βοΈ Agencies managing multiple WordPress sites
βοΈ Anyone needing fast, consistent content creation
π§© How It Works
β
Starts on a manual trigger or schedule
β
Reads the blog topic and prompt directly from Google Sheets
β
Uses DeepSeek to generate a full-length blog post
β
Creates a catchy, SEO-optimized blog title
β
Uploads the article to WordPress as a draft
β
Uses OpenAI to generate a suitable blog image
β
Sets the generated image as the featured image in WordPress
β
Uses OpenRouter to generate SEO meta title and description
β
Updates the Google Sheet with the blog title, post URL, and metadata
βοΈ What It Automates
β
Long-form content creation using AI
β
Title generation based on keywords
β
Image creation and featured image setup
β
SEO metadata generation (title + description)
β
Tracking and logging via Google Sheets
β
Draft publishing to WordPress through REST API
π‘ Why Use This Workflow?
β
Complete blog automation starting from a Google Sheet
β
Fully modular β compatible with DeepSeek, GPT-4, Claude, Mixtral
β
Combines image generation and SEO in one seamless flow
β
Saves hours per post while meeting SEO standards
β
Keeps humans in the loop β drafts are editable before publishing
π§ Customization Options
π Use any preferred LLM for content or SEO generation
πΈ Swap out the image generator with DALLΒ·E, Midjourney, or your own API
π Add keyword density scoring or internal linking suggestions
π§ Cache your best prompts inside the Config tab for reusability
π€ Extend the flow to auto-publish or send status updates via email or Slack
π Trigger manually, on a schedule, or by webhook













